Convert JPEG 2000 to Microsoft Word DOCX Using GroupDocs.Conversion for .NET
Introduction
Need to transform your JPEG 2000 (JP2) images into editable Microsoft Word documents? This comprehensive tutorial will guide you through using the powerful GroupDocs.Conversion library in .NET. Whether managing archival photos or preparing files for editing, this step-by-step process simplifies conversions.
What You’ll Learn:
- Setup and use GroupDocs.Conversion for .NET
- Convert JP2 to DOCX format step-by-step
- Optimize performance during file conversions
- Apply these skills in business scenarios
Ready to master file conversion? Let’s start with the prerequisites.
Prerequisites
Before diving in, ensure you have:
- Libraries and Versions: GroupDocs.Conversion for .NET version 25.3.0
- Environment Setup: Visual Studio with .NET Framework or .NET Core installed
- Knowledge Base: Basic understanding of C# programming and file I/O operations
Setting Up GroupDocs.Conversion for .NET
Installation Instructions
Install the library via NuGet using either the Package Manager Console or .NET CLI.
NuGet Package Manager Console
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I
dotnet add package GroupDocs.Conversion --version 25.3.0
License Acquisition
To fully utilize the library, consider these options:
- Free Trial: Test features without limitations.
- Temporary License: Request a 30-day license for full evaluation.
- Purchase: Visit GroupDocs Purchase Page for permanent licensing options.
Basic Initialization
Set up and initialize GroupDocs.Conversion with the following C# code:
using GroupDocs.Conversion;
// Initialize the Converter object with the source file path.
Converter conver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.jp2");
Implementation Guide
Convert JPEG 2000 to DOCX Format
Overview
Learn how to seamlessly convert a JPEG 2000 (JP2) image into a Word document in DOCX format, ideal for editing or integrating visual data with textual content.
Step 1: Set Up File Paths
Define the paths for your JP2 file and output DOCX:
string sourceFilePath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.jp2");
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"jp2-converted-to.docx");
Step 2: Load the Source File
Initialize the Converter
object:
using (var converter = new Converter(sourceFilePath))
{
// Proceed to conversion options setup.
}
Step 3: Configure Conversion Options
Set up Word processing conversion options for DOCX format:
var options = new WordProcessingConvertOptions();
Step 4: Perform the Conversion
Execute and save the conversion:
converter.Convert(outputFile, options);
Troubleshooting Tips
- Common Issue: File not found errors—ensure paths are correct.
- Solution: Verify directory permissions and file existence.
Practical Applications
- Document Preparation: Edit archival images in Word.
- Data Integration: Combine visual content with text for reports.
- Archiving Solutions: Create DOCX archives of image collections.
- CMS Automation: Streamline document conversion within CMS platforms.
Performance Considerations
- Resource Management: Dispose resources properly post-conversion.
- Best Practices: Use asynchronous methods in large-scale applications for enhanced performance.
Conclusion
Now you’re equipped to convert JP2 files to DOCX using GroupDocs.Conversion for .NET, a versatile tool for document management systems. Continue exploring more features with the API Reference and integrate complex conversion tasks into your projects.
Next Steps
- Explore Features: Check out additional functionalities of GroupDocs.Conversion.
- Integrate Complex Tasks: Apply these conversions in broader project contexts.
FAQ Section
Q: Can I convert multiple JP2 files at once? A: Yes, loop through a directory and apply the conversion to each file.
Q: Is GroupDocs.Conversion compatible with all Word versions? A: It supports DOCX format, compatible with Microsoft Word 2007 and later.
Q: What other formats does GroupDocs.Conversion support? A: It handles PDFs, images (JPEG, PNG), among others. For details, see the documentation.
Resources
- Documentation: GroupDocs Conversion Documentation
- API Reference: API Reference
- Download GroupDocs.Conversion: Release Page
- Purchase License: Buy Now
- Free Trial: Start Here
- Temporary License: Request a Temporary License
Explore further and leverage GroupDocs.Conversion for your .NET projects!